Located on the northwest coast of Trinidad island, Port of Spain is the capital of the Caribbean island nation Trinidad & Tobago. It is a hub of activity, especially during the celebration of Carnival for which the island nation is famous.
An upscale resort town located on the Florida Panhandle, Destin is best known for its white sand beaches and clear green waters, golfing opportunities, and world renowned fishing. The stretch of beach here (on a peninsula between the Gulf of Mexico and the Choctawhatchee Bay) is nicknamed Florida's Emerald Coast.

The average daily cost (per person) in Port-of-Spain is $213, while the average daily cost in Destin is $229. These costs include accommodation (assuming double occupancy, so the traveler is sharing the room), food, transportation, and entertainment. Destin has a temperate climate with four distinct seasons, but Port-of-Spain experiences a warm climate with fairly sunny weather most of the year.
The summer attracts plenty of travelers to both Port-of-Spain and Destin. Warm weather and sunshine bring visitors to Port-of-Spain year-round. Also, most visitors come to Destin for the beaches and the family-friendly experiences during these months.
In the summer, Port-of-Spain is around the same temperature as Destin. Typically, the summer temperatures in Port-of-Spain in July average around 27°C (81°F), and Destin averages at about 82°F (28°C).
Destin receives a lot of rain in the summer. Port-of-Spain gets a good bit of rain this time of year. In July, Port-of-Spain usually receives more rain than Destin. Port-of-Spain gets 266 mm (10.5 in) of rain, while Destin receives 7.4 inches (189 mm) of rain each month for the summer.
The autumn brings many poeple to Port-of-Spain as well as Destin. Port-of-Spain attracts visitors year-round for its warm weather and sunny climate. Also, the autumn months attract visitors to Destin because of the shopping scene and the natural beauty of the area.
In October, Port-of-Spain is generally a little warmer than Destin. Daily temperatures in Port-of-Spain average around 27°C (81°F), and Destin fluctuates around 69°F (21°C).
It's quite rainy in Destin. Port-of-Spain receives a lot of rain in the autumn. Port-of-Spain usually gets more rain in October than Destin. Port-of-Spain gets 199 mm (7.8 in) of rain, while Destin receives 4.2 inches (107 mm) of rain this time of the year.
Both Destin and Port-of-Spain are popular destinations to visit in the winter with plenty of activities. The warm climate attracts visitors to Port-of-Spain throughout the year. Also, the shopping scene and the cuisine are the main draw to Destin this time of year.
Port-of-Spain is much warmer than Destin in the winter. The daily temperature in Port-of-Spain averages around 26°C (78°F) in January, and Destin fluctuates around 50°F (10°C).
It rains a lot this time of the year in Destin. In January, Port-of-Spain usually receives less rain than Destin. Port-of-Spain gets 71 mm (2.8 in) of rain, while Destin receives 4.6 inches (117 mm) of rain each month for the winter.
Both Destin and Port-of-Spain during the spring are popular places to visit. Plenty of visitors come to Port-of-Spain because of the warm climate and sunshine that lasts throughout the year. Furthermore, many travelers come to Destin for the beaches and the natural beauty.
In the spring, Port-of-Spain is a little warmer than Destin. Typically, the spring temperatures in Port-of-Spain in April average around 27°C (81°F), and Destin averages at about 68°F (20°C).
Port-of-Spain usually gets less rain in April than Destin. Port-of-Spain gets 51 mm (2 in) of rain, while Destin receives 3.4 inches (87 mm) of rain this time of the year.
Port-of-Spain | Destin | |||
---|---|---|---|---|
Temp (°C) | Rain (mm) | Temp (°C) | Rain (mm) | |
Jan | 26°C (78°F) | 71 mm (2.8 in) | 50°F (10°C) | 4.6 inches (117 mm) |
Feb | 26°C (79°F) | 43 mm (1.7 in) | 54°F (12°C) | 5.4 inches (137 mm) |
Mar | 26°C (80°F) | 34 mm (1.3 in) | 60°F (16°C) | 5.6 inches (143 mm) |
Apr | 27°C (81°F) | 51 mm (2 in) | 68°F (20°C) | 3.4 inches (87 mm) |
May | 28°C (82°F) | 117 mm (4.6 in) | 74°F (23°C) | 4.2 inches (107 mm) |
Jun | 27°C (81°F) | 252 mm (9.9 in) | 80°F (27°C) | 6.4 inches (163 mm) |
Jul | 27°C (81°F) | 266 mm (10.5 in) | 82°F (28°C) | 7.4 inches (189 mm) |
Aug | 27°C (81°F) | 225 mm (8.9 in) | 82°F (28°C) | 7.4 inches (188 mm) |
Sep | 27°C (81°F) | 203 mm (8 in) | 79°F (26°C) | 5.3 inches (135 mm) |
Oct | 27°C (81°F) | 199 mm (7.8 in) | 69°F (21°C) | 4.2 inches (107 mm) |
Nov | 27°C (80°F) | 228 mm (9 in) | 61°F (16°C) | 3.5 inches (90 mm) |
Dec | 26°C (79°F) | 155 mm (6.1 in) | 54°F (12°C) | 4.3 inches (109 mm) |
